Dottee Rambo
June 9th, 1938 - December 22nd, 2014
Olympia resident Dottee Elsie Laura (Martin) Rambo quietly ended her struggle with breast cancer on December 22, 2014. Dottee was born June 9, 1938 in the house her father built, located on the highway between McKenna and Roy in south Pierce County, Washington. She graduated from Yelm High School in 1956 and that summer married the man who remained her husband for 57 years, Olympia Fire Chief (Ret) Jimmy Rambo, who passed away in 2013. Dottee began her career as a Washington State employee with the Department of Natural Resources. She also worked for the Liquor Board, and retired from the Washington State School Directors’ Association. Jim and Dottee were long term residents of Olympia, who loved to travel the world, with trips to such destinations as Mexico, Hawaii, Great Britain, Tahiti, Australia, Panama, and Puerto Rico. Dottee realized a lifelong dream when, at the age of 74, she travelled on her own to Kenya. One of Dottee’s greatest passions was Sweet Adelines International, which she joined in 1968. After many years of harmony, she retired as Director of the Olympia Chorus in 2014. Dottee also was an avid reader and animal lover, and pursued all her interests with great enthusiasm. She was preceded in death by her parents, Francis (Lasley) Martin and Hervey O. Martin; brothers, Richard and Bruce Martin; and sister, Maxine Berray. Dottee is survived by daughter, Laura Rambo; son-in-law, Larry Severton; son, Tim (Ann) Rambo; granddaughter, Chelsea Rambo; her beloved sister, Patricia Gallagher; best friend, Mary Allen; many nieces and nephews; and her Jack Russell terrier, Buckshot. Her absence is keenly felt by all her friends and family.
